
I’m not sure whether it’s a good thing or a bad thing that Bobby Knight wasn’t on the bench last night for Kansas’ 109-51 drubbing of Texas Tech.
Probably a good thing, as Tech had just set a record for the worst loss in school history less than a week earlier when it lost to Texas A&M by 44 points, so it’s not exactly like the 58 point loss to the Jayhawks came out of the blue.
Although it was a bit of an up and down week for Tech, as they lost by 44 to Texas A&M, then beat #5 Texas 83-80, then lost to Kansas 109-51. So for the week they were outscored by their opponents 287-188, set two team records for worst defeat ever, but also managed to sneak in a win against a top 5 team.
